资源简介:
本源码资源为一个采用JSP与SQL200数据库实现的图书馆管理系统。该系统通过Struts框架和JDBC技术进行功能模块划分,适合初学者或高校信息管理相关课程实践使用。
主要功能模块:
- 读者管理:支持对图书馆用户的基本信息进行增删改查,包括注册、信息维护等操作。
- 图书管理:实现对馆藏图书的录入、修改、删除及查询,便于管理员高效维护图书数据。
- 借阅与归还:提供完整的借阅流程,包括借书、还书以及续借功能,自动记录借阅历史。
- 系统查询:内置多种查询方式,支持按条件检索读者、图书及借阅记录,提升检索效率。
- 排行榜:统计并展示热门借阅图书排行,为读者推荐受欢迎的图书资源。
- 系统设置:允许管理员自定义部分系统参数,实现灵活配置和权限控制。
技术特点:
- 基于JSP页面开发,前后端分离度较高,界面友好易用。
- 采用SQL200数据库存储数据,保证数据安全性和一致性。
- 利用Struts框架进行MVC架构设计,有助于代码结构清晰和后期维护扩展。
- 通过JDBC实现数据库访问,提高了数据交互效率和稳定性。
适用场景:
- 高校或中小型机构的信息管理课程实验项目
- 需要快速搭建基础图书馆管理平台的开发场景
- 初学Java Web开发及数据库应用的学习案例
总结:
本源码资源结构清晰、功能完善,是学习和实践Web开发与数据库集成应用的优质案例。通过此系统,可以深入理解图书馆业务流程及相关技术实现方法,对提升实际编程能力具有很大帮助。